TMZ reports that Sean Waltman gave a speech at Chyna’s memorial last night, revealing that in spite of their problems he still cared about her. The two dated from 2003 to around 2005.
He said: “Joanie and I had a really rocky relationship. Until the day she died, I loved her very much, I really did. I hope you forgive me for not taking better care of you … and I’ll do everything in my power to make sure you end up in the WWE Hall of Fame where you belong.”
There were other tributes at the event. Rob Van Dam made a speech, Coolio performed and both Kurt Angle and Hulk Hogan sent in videos. Her remains were cremated. The urn was bedazzled because the event organizers thought it’s what she would have wanted. She passed away in April at the age of 46.
